I found this post at LifeHacker to be a good list of stabilizing Windows. I knew somethings already, but some of the items were surprising to me. The list tries to prove, or disprove, any misconceptions you may have. Some of my thoughts:
- Who knew that Microsoft Security Essentials was really that good? I would have never thought that.
- I agree with being very careful with Admin rights and only use them when you need to. Nothing else gives you more security headaches than some malware installed as Admin.
- Revo is a good thing! Most Uninstallers leave lots of stuff behind.
- I’m glad to know that defragging is finally going away in the Windows 7/Vista world and beyond. It’s been around too long.
Maintenance on your PC is something you need to do, just like you need to do dishes, take out the garbage, etc. Do it regularly, before things start smelling, er, crashing.
